The Member States of the Bolivarian Alliance for the Peoples of Our America (ALBA) congratulate the people and government of the Bolivarian Republic of Venezuela on the successful elections held on July 27, in which 335 mayors were elected through a democratic, peaceful, and participative process.
On the occasion of the 71st anniversary of the birth of Commander Hugo Chávez Frías, ALBA recognizes that there is no better way to honor his legacy than with the resounding expression of popular sovereignty demonstrated in these elections, a true reflection of a people-centered democracy deeply rooted in the soul of the Venezuelan people.
The Alliance also highlights the simultaneous youth popular consultation, which reaffirms Venezuela’s commitment to a participatory, inclusive, proactive, and full-time democracy aimed at involving new generations in the country’s crucial decisions.
ALBA expresses its firm support for the democratic will of the Venezuelan people and recognizes the leadership of President Nicolás Maduro Moros in defending peace and institutionality, ratifying that, despite foreign aggression, Venezuela is moving forward with dignity on the path of independence, social justice, and self-determination.
Caracas, July 28, 2025
